Minimizați zgomotul de pe hard disk cu hdparm

Am căutat întotdeauna o modalitate de a maximiza performanța echipamentelor noastre și, în același timp, de a reduce la minimum utilizarea atât a resurselor, cât și a energiei pe care le consumă și, datorită progreselor tehnologice, putem chiar reduce zgomotul enervant ce fac vechile noastre hard disk-uri.

HDD Nu toți utilizatorii au echipamente de ultimă generație și nu hard diskuri de acest tip în computerele lor, motiv pentru care, pentru utilizatorii care trebuie să se mulțumească cu un computer și un hard disk care fac zgomot, nu trebuie să se mai îngrijoreze. , pentru că datorită dragului nostru prieten Gnu / Linux am primit reduce la minimum zgomotul care apare pe computerele mai vechi.

idsco-hard Discurile care se află în interiorul clasicelor hard diskuri produc zgomot la rotire. Acest zgomot de pe discuri poate fi redus, dar trebuie să știm viteza de rotație a discurilor interne, deci cum putem ști la ce viteză se rotesc discurile interne? Ei bine, este ușor de știut dacă folosim comanda hdparm.

Comanda hdparm se află în toate distribuțiile Gnu / Linux deci nu va fi necesar să faceți nicio instalare suplimentară. Deci, din moment ce avem hdparm, putem ști la câte rotații se întorc discurile interne ale hard disk-ului, deschidem terminalul și începem prin a scrie:
sudo hdparm -I /dev/sda |grep acoustic
După ce faceți acest lucru, ne va arăta informațiile din valoarea recomandată și valoarea curentă pe care o are hard diskul nostru. Ei bine, acum va trebui să determinăm valoarea recomandată pe care am arătat-o ​​anterior Valoarea curentă. Ne întoarcem la terminal și scriem:
sudo hdparm -M (VALOR RECOMENDADO) /dev/sda

hdparm După cum am văzut, nu are complicații majore în funcționarea sa și variațiile vor fi percepute atât în ​​reducerea zgomotului, cât și în gestionarea echipamentului. Cu toate acestea, există utilizatori care subliniază că aceste modificări nu sunt definitive și că revin la starea lor inițială, dacă acesta este cazul dvs. și după ce utilizați hdparm descoperiți că computerul dvs. revine la modul în care a fost, o modalitate de a repara-l ar fi să copiați ultima linie care se află în terminal în fișier rc.local dacă sunteți un utilizator de distribuții pe care se bazează Debian o o Slackware.

Pentru cei care folosesc OpenSUSE ar trebui să-l adauge în fișier boot.local; iar dacă au o distro bazată pe Fedora atunci ar trebui să adauge acea linie la fișier rc.local.


Conținutul articolului respectă principiile noastre de etică editorială. Pentru a raporta o eroare, faceți clic pe aici.

12 comentarii, lasă-le pe ale tale

Lasă comentariul tău

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

*

*

  1. Responsabil pentru date: Miguel Ángel Gatón
  2. Scopul datelor: Control SPAM, gestionarea comentariilor.
  3. Legitimare: consimțământul dvs.
  4. Comunicarea datelor: datele nu vor fi comunicate terților decât prin obligație legală.
  5. Stocarea datelor: bază de date găzduită de Occentus Networks (UE)
  6. Drepturi: în orice moment vă puteți limita, recupera și șterge informațiile.

  1.   canale el a spus

    articol foarte bun, multumesc frumos.

  2.   Peter086 el a spus

    Este păcat că atât Seagate cât și WD au încetat să mai permită modificarea valorilor de putere pentru mai mult de 5 ani (chestiunea brevetelor).

  3.   Iisus Perales el a spus

    Voi încerca, este ciudat, dar laptopul meu nu face atât de mult zgomot, în același mod cred că ar trebui să fie la viteza recomandată

    1.    RoBertucho el a spus

      Vă mulțumesc foarte mult pentru că ați trecut și ați citit articolul, sper că va fi util
      spune-ne cum a mers ...
      În ceea ce priveşte

  4.   manuti el a spus

    Vă mulțumesc foarte mult, o voi încerca, deoarece am montat un server cu un hard disk normal și un BananaPRO și din moment ce nu cântărește nimic vibrează și face zgomot excesiv.

    1.    RoBertucho el a spus

      Datorită dvs., cu siguranță veți rezolva problema zgomotului, sper să ne spuneți cum a ieșit
      În ceea ce priveşte

      1.    manuti el a spus

        Al naibii de disc Seagate ... nu acceptă această gestionare și se pare că este o funcție care nu este inclusă cu acest brand, dă această eroare:

        $ sudo hdparm -I / dev / sda | grep acustic
        Valoare recomandată de management acustic: 208, valoare curentă: 0
        $ sudo hdparm -M 208 / dev / sda
        / dev / sda:
        setarea managementului acustic la 208
        HDIO_DRIVE_CMD: ACOUSTIC eșuat: eroare de intrare / ieșire
        acustic = neacceptat

  5.   Ţiglă el a spus

    LUL Am făcut un cronometru în systemd, nu este foarte dificil și chiar îl poți face să se aplice de fiecare dată de câte ori, apropo, nu l-am făcut pentru gestionarea zgomotului, l-am făcut pentru APM-ul înregistrării, astfel încât acul nu cade tot timpul pe banda de aterizare, mai ales că am părăsit PC-ul cu descărcări de torrent toată noaptea dintr-un motiv sau altul, împărtășesc conținutul temporizatorului meu și al țintei, astfel încât, dacă doriți, îl puteți face :

    nano /usr/lib/systemd/system/apm.timer

    [Unitate]
    Descriere = Rulați apm.service la fiecare 3 minute

    [Temporizator]
    OnBootSec = 1min
    OnUnitActiveSec = 3m
    Unit = apm.service

    [Instalare]
    WantedBy = multi-user.target
    #Sfârșitul fișierului

    Apoi fișierul este salvat și se generează .service:

    nano /usr/lib/systemd/system/apm.service

    [Unitate]
    Descriere = Dezactivează APM-ul discului

    [Serviciu]
    Tip = simplu
    ExecStart = / usr / bin / hdparm -B 255 / dev / sda

    [Instalare]
    WantedBy = multi-user.target

    #Finalul fișierului, acum atingeți doar salvați

    Înțeleg că hard disk-urile merg prost când contorul atinge câteva sute de mii de cicluri, motivul îngrijorării mele este că toate distribuțiile pe care le-am testat au o valoare de 128, ceea ce în 1 minut provoacă până la 2 sau 3 cicluri, discul are aproximativ 80K cicluri în cele 6 luni de viață (este o cantitate exagerată).
    Acestea fiind spuse mai sus, acum rămâne doar să explicăm operațiunea, în apm.timer se dă ordinul ca în fiecare minut după pornirea sistemului să se execute apm.service care oprește apm-ul (îl setează la 255), apoi , la fiecare 3 minute execută din nou comanda, dacă laptopul este suspendat sau hibernat, apm revine la 128, astfel procesul este deja automatizat. După ce au generat deja cele două fișiere anterioare, acestea sunt pur și simplu activate cu următoarea comandă:

    systemctl activate apm.timer; systemctl activate apm.service

    Și apoi încep programul apm.service cu
    #systemctl începe apm.timer
    sau pur și simplu repornește sistemul.
    Nu sunt sigur dacă acest lucru ajută utilizatorii de PC-uri desktop, dar pentru utilizatorii de laptopuri va ajuta, l-am testat doar pe Arch și Fedora, dacă hdparm nu este instalat nu va funcționa, puteți chiar să adăugați linia pentru a minimiza zgomotul. Dacă doriți, puteți face o nouă intrare cu aceste informații sau să le actualizați, în ambele cazuri am dorit întotdeauna să le împărtășesc.

    1.    Filo el a spus

      Mulțumesc pentru intrare, o voi testa pe laptop.

  6.   H3R3T1C el a spus

    Și nu s-au întrebat niciodată de ce vin HDD-urile cu asta, niciodată nu și-au dat seama că vibrațiile sunt uneori pentru a răci HDD-ul (cel puțin la vremea sa, vechiul MAXTOR așa a făcut) ...

  7.   BrunoEV el a spus

    De asemenea, este posibil să reduceți zgomotul grafic cu gnome-disk-utility

  8.   Ţiglă el a spus

    Tocmai am văzut că în fedora nu poți, dar este practic din cauza folderului hdparm. În arc este în / sur / bin
    iar în fedora este în / usr / sbin